@import url("/css/reset.css");body,html{height:100%;overflow:hidden;padding:0;color:#000;font:normal 18px/24px Trebuchet MS,"sans-serif";min-width:550px;margin:0;background:#fff;width:100%}.close-promo{height:110px;-webkit-transition:opacity .8s ease;-moz-transition:opacity .8s ease;-ms-transition:opacity .8s ease;transition:opacity .8s ease;position:fixed;bottom:40px;-webkit-transform-origin:left bottom;-moz-transform-origin:left bottom;-ms-transform-origin:left bottom;transform-origin:left bottom;border-radius:50%;background:hsla(0,0%,100%,.3);left:40px;width:110px}.close-promo:after{-webkit-transform:scaleY(1.35);-moz-transform:scaleY(1.35);-ms-transform:scaleY(1.35);transform:scaleY(1.35);border:23px solid transparent;-webkit-transition:border-color .8s ease;-moz-transition:border-color .8s ease;-ms-transition:border-color .8s ease;transition:border-color .8s ease;content:"";position:absolute;border-top-color:hsla(0,0%,100%,.5);top:50%;margin-left:-23px;left:50%;margin-top:-2px}.close-promo:hover:after{border-top-color:#fff}div#promo-block{height:100%;position:relative;background:transparent url(/i/promo1.jpg) 50% no-repeat;background-size:cover;left:0;width:100%}div#promo-block:before{height:100%;-webkit-transition:opacity 1s ease;transition:opacity 1s ease;content:"";position:absolute;top:0;background:transparent urL(/i/promo1-mask.png) 50% no-repeat;background-size:cover;opacity:0;left:0;width:100%}div#promo-block.masked:before{opacity:1}div#promo-block .logo{height:130px;position:absolute;top:50px;-webkit-transform-origin:left top;transform-origin:left top;background:transparent url(/i/promo-logo-1.png) 0 0 no-repeat;left:40px;width:240px;z-index:20}div#promo-block.masked .logo{background-image:url(/i/promo-logo-2.png)}div#promo-block h4{overflow:hidden;font-size:110px;color:transparent;position:absolute;max-width:48%;max-height:10%;top:5%;background:transparent url(/i/promo-title.png) 50% no-repeat;background-size:contain;left:25%;line-height:110px;-webkit-user-select:none;user-select:none;z-index:30}div#promo-block .content-block{height:50%;font-size:0;color:transparent;top:25%;background:transparent url(/i/promo-text.png) 50% no-repeat;background-size:contain;left:52%;width:30%;line-height:0}div#promo-block .close-promo,div#promo-block .content-block{-webkit-transition:opacity 1s ease;transition:opacity 1s ease;position:absolute;opacity:0}div#promo-block .close-promo{bottom:5%;left:calc(50% - 55px)}div#promo-block.masked .close-promo,div#promo-block.masked .content-block,div#promo-block.masked:before{opacity:1}iframe#base-site{height:100%;border:none;position:relative;width:100%}